On Thu, 2012-02-09 at 19:13 -0800, Andrew Morton wrote:
quoted
[ 1203.050623] BUG: sleeping function called from invalid context at
mm/memory.c:3924
[ 1203.054259] in_atomic(): 1, irqs_disabled(): 0, pid: 4446, name:
NetworkManager
[ 1203.057932] INFO: lockdep is turned off.
This here should have been a listing of all held locks when this
happened, however due to an earlier error lockdep has already been
disabled (means it stops tracking state and printing anything would be
printing nonsense).

This suggests this isn't the first error hit.

On Fri, 2012-02-10 at 13:26 +0100, Witold Baryluk wrote:
Well, there is few problems before this message, they are already
reported:
Never report a bug if it isn't the first -- yes it might be a real
problem, but once we go splat you simply shouldn't trust the state of
your system. Fix that problem, then get on with the next.

On Sun, 2012-02-12 at 09:50 -0800, Paul E. McKenney wrote:
quoted
I do not know why lockdep is disabled, because I configured kernel to
keep telling my about lock dependency problems even after showing first
one. AFAIK. 
That setting is only relevant to RCU, normal lockdep reports will always
disable lockdep.
